Egyptian Museum Adds Audio Tours

The Egyptian Museum in Cairo is to introduce audio guides in order to improve the visitor experience. It is part of a renovation programme arranged by the Egytian Museum and is aimed at combatting the noise problem from multiple tour guides whose tours overlap as they take guests ariund the famous Egyptian antiquities. Other improvements are planned to Cairo’s most popular museum which was built in 1835.
